Lawmakers say the monthly payments will help end child poverty

A group of Democratic lawmakers is renewing the push to make the child tax credit payments permanent, saying it would go a long way toward ending child poverty. The first round of payments reached families' bank accounts last week. The payments — up to $300 per child — will be delivered every month over the next year under the American Rescue Plan.
